Wish for testing archives

Post by *DrShark »

Now when testing several selected archives via TCMD, test finishes on first bad archive. Maybe it will be better to show window with list of wrong archives after testing all of them, e.g. like in WinRAR?

Post by *StatusQuo »

NOT confirmed. When testing 3 archives with two of them being bad, I get a warning dialog for each of those files.

A list of all bad archives would be good though, especially if the list text could be copied into an editor. Support for this feature.
